Webgamma ray, electromagnetic radiation of the shortest wavelength and highest energy. Gamma rays are produced in the disintegration of radioactive atomic nuclei and in the decay of certain subatomic particles. Weba stable atom that results from the decay of a radioactive atom. Decay. the process in which a radioactive atom spontaneously releases particles and/or energy. Greiger counter. an instrument that detects the particles emitted by decaying atoms. Half-life. the time required for one half of the radioactive atoms in a sample to decay.
